Expand Up @@ -93,12 +93,20 @@ private function getMethodReturnTypeForHydrationMode(
Type $queryResultType
): Type
{
if ($queryResultType instanceof VoidType) {
$isVoidType = (new VoidType())->isSuperTypeOf($queryResultType);

if ($isVoidType->yes()) {
// A void query result type indicates an UPDATE or DELETE query.
// In this case all methods return the number of affected rows.
return new IntegerType();
}

if ($isVoidType->maybe()) {
// We can't be sure what the query type is, so we return the
// declared return type of the method.
return $this->originalReturnType($methodReflection);
}

if (!$this->isObjectHydrationMode($hydrationMode)) {
// We support only HYDRATE_OBJECT. For other hydration modes, we
// return the declared return type of the method.
